Looking for headphones for teaching via Zoom so it's important I can hear voice and be heard well.

Unfortunately budget is a bit low right now because I'm heading back to teaching after a 4 year break (failed business venture Thanks COVID!), but once I'm back on my feet I'll definitely be looking to upgrade. Did some research and all I'm finding is super high end stuff, but was wondering if gaming headsets might suffice? Saw the Beyer Dynamics MX100 recommended on another post, and they seem to fit the bill, but would love to hear any other suggestions.

Also willing to consider a non- integrated mic if I can get both headphones and mic for a similar price tag, but not a standalone mic because I'm going to be on the road, so weight is a factor.

What I use for Zoom and Teams is the Philips SHP9500 and V-Moda BoomPro Mic. These are open back so you can hear yourself.

The combination on sale is roughly $90 USD.
